Final Fantasy XIV Patch 7.4: Director Yoshi-P Likens Update to End of Summer Vacation

[City, State] – [Date] – Final Fantasy XIV players should prepare for a shift in tone as the upcoming Patch 7.4, “Into the Mist,” takes on the feeling of the end of summer vacation, according to director Naoki Yoshida, affectionately known as Yoshi-P. In a recent interview, Yoshi-P described the patch, launching on December 16th, as a bridge connecting the current “Dawntrail” storyline to the larger narrative set to begin in Patch 7.5.

Drawing a parallel to the feeling of dread associated with the end of a long break and return to routine, Yoshi-P suggests players will feel the anticipation of returning to the main story arc. He likened the experience to completing last-minute homework before returning to school, a sentiment he expressed with enthusiasm.

The “Dawntrail” expansion was initially billed as a relaxing respite for the Warrior of Light, following years of world-ending conflicts. However, this direction received mixed reactions from players. As “Dawntrail” nears its end, this patch will transition players from this break to what’s next for Final Fantasy XIV’s Main Story.

While post-expansion content has seen varying degrees of success, there is hope for a more engaging and fulfilling experience as the development team continues to refine their approach.
